Output d222d52b7ffaea6c0cd678487bbf21296b76b0de79260846e98b430a2b7dfd15:11

value
518252017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a7e3a8f0568e00008b61e3813589d6b5be9dcc OP_EQUAL
address
MRTq6QzVAcNt26YQyemHMjTaR8UumZL8YE
transaction
d222d52b7ffaea6c0cd678487bbf21296b76b0de79260846e98b430a2b7dfd15
spent
true